Subject: Memtrace cut-over complete

Team,

Cut-over to Memtrace v2 for GPU memory profiling finished last night. Old v1 agents are disabled; any tickets referencing v1 dashboards should be closed as resolved-by-migration. Sampling overhead is now under 2% and allocation traces include kernel names. Known gap: profiles older than 30 days were not migrated. Point customers at the v2 docs for setup questions. For reference when troubleshooting, the agent now runs with the following configuration.

settings of bagaf-bawip:
[aldax]
port = 5000
region = south-4
host = aldax.brasklabs.corp
team = brivan
timeout_ms = 2000
retries = 2

Build provenance — Cobblewick crash-report pipeline. Every mobile symbol bundle is signed at ingest by the Thornlea attestation service, and the resulting manifest is pinned to the exact compiler image used. Future maintainers should verify the manifest hash before trusting any symbolicated stack. Unsigned bundles are quarantined automatically and never reach the Dovemere dashboard. The canonical build token for the current pipeline image follows below.

session token of kahag-bawip = htk6_729d08

# InvoiceSmith PDF renderer — settings notes for eng sync
# Renderer pulls invoice line items from the Korvane billing store.
# Template cache: 15 min TTL. Don't lower it; render latency doubles.
# Font embedding is on by default since the Velmark audit.
# Batch mode runs nightly; single-invoice mode stays synchronous.
# Failures retry twice, then dead-letter.
# The renderer reads from the billing database via the connection string below.

primary connection of baweg-kagug = mysql://fenys_svc:CnALw69@db-056e.norvanet.test:5432/rusvan